On a frosty January day in Bergen, Private Detective Varg Veum is visited by a prostitute.

Her friend Margrethe has disappeared and hasn't been seen for days.

Before her disappearance, something had unsettled her: she'd turned away a customer and returned to the neighbourhood in terror.

Shortly after taking the case, Veum is confronted with a brutal, uneasy reality.

He soon finds the first body - and it won't be the last either.

His investigation leads him into a dark subculture where corrupted idealism has had deadly consequences. Dark secrets lurk everywhere, as the murky pattern of wounded people, worm-eaten lives, and hearts long grown cold proves deadly . . . for someone. Translated from the Norwegian by Don Bartlett
